2. Passenger Volume at HKIA Increased 2% to 5.61 Million in September 2017
Hong Kong International Airport (HKIA) handled 430,000 tonnes of cargo in September 2017, 9.1% more than in September 2016. Passenger volume and flight movements increased by 2.0% to 5.61 million and 2.2% to 34,635 respectively.
3. SAS Trials Silent Morning Flights
SAS is currently testing what it calls “Silent Morning Flights”. The new initiative eliminates most inflight announcements, with the exception of the safety briefing, from flights departing prior to 09:00. The Silent Morning Flights service is being trialled on all SAS domestic and intra-Scandinavia flights until end-September 2016.
4. UNWTO Signs MOU with Petra National Trust
A Memorandum of Understanding has been signed by the UNWTO and Petra National Trust (PNT) with the aim to promote sustainable tourism policies in cultural tourism, to develop capacity building and knowledge sharing, and to conduct educational actions. The agreement was signed in Beijing, on the occasion of the recent First World Conference on Tourism for Development.

6. Vietjet Launches Daily Flights Between Ho Chi Minh and Kuala Lumpur
Vietjet has launched daily flights between Ho Chi Minh in Vietnam and Kuala Lumpur, Malaysia. Flights depart from Ho Chi Minh at 09:30 to arrive in Kuala Lumpur at 12:25. The return flights take off from Kuala Lumpur at 13:00 and arrive in Ho Chi Minh at 13:55.
7. Accor Opens Novotel Daqing Haofang
Accor has expanded its portfolio of hotels in China with the opening of Novotel Daqing Haofang. The Novotel is the fourth Accor property in Heilongjiang Province, with a Sofitel and two ibis hotels open in the neighbouring cities of Harbin and Qiqihar.
8. Albert Hong Appointed GM of Lanson Place Jinlin Tiandi Serviced Residences in Shanghai
Mr. Albert Hong has been appointed as General Manager of Lanson Place Jinlin Tiandi Serviced Residences in Shanghai. Prior to joining Lanson Place, Albert was the Director of Sales & Marketing at Park Hyatt Shanghai. Albert has over 18 years of hospitality experience working with many international hotel groups including Hyatt, Starwood, and Regent.
